Output 06593203deea3a5fc22668494cba41f5f5bb4c2000b0fd3d68696ccfbfa90552:3

value
14337537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 660f5645b868bbb44335faba0173f54d5bea4f1e OP_EQUALVERIFY OP_CHECKSIG
address
1AJeJCcbtgNXRofLK3AW29KRKCERPtrCnS
transaction
06593203deea3a5fc22668494cba41f5f5bb4c2000b0fd3d68696ccfbfa90552
spent
true